基于补丁流传输机制的移动流媒体系统的缓存替换算法

摘    要:介绍了在WCDMA网络中基于代理的移动流媒体系统的网络结构和特殊特征,给出了评价其中代理服务器缓存替换算法性能的平均传输成本和平均播放启动延迟这两个指标,推导出了在移动补丁流(MPatching)传输机制下与这些指标相对应的收益的计算公式,提出了适用于移动流媒体系统的基于收益的缓存替换算法.仿真结果表明,这种算法与传统的替换算法相比,具有更小的网络传输成本、播放启动延迟和更大的字节命中率,可显著提高移动流媒体系统的性能.

Cache replacement algorithm for patching stream transmission scheme based mobile streaming media system

Abstract:The network structure and special characters of the proxy-based streaming media system in WCDMA network are introduced,and two metrics,the mean transferring cost and the mean playback startup latency for evaluating the performance of the cache replacement algorithm of the proxy in the system are presented.Expressions for corresponding revenue of the metrics under the mobile patching(MPatching) stream transmission scheme are developed.A revenue-based cache replacement algorithm that applies to the mobile streaming media system is put forward.The simulation results demonstrate that the algorithm achieves less transferring cost and startup latency and higher Byte-Hit rate than the conventional replacement algorithm.
